56491-86-2 Usage
Uses
Used in Medical Imaging:
1,4,7-triazacyclononane-N,N',N''-triacetic acid is used as a chelating agent for [enhancing the stability and solubility of metal-based imaging agents] in the medical imaging industry. NOTA forms stable complexes with metal ions, such as gallium, which can be used in diagnostic imaging techniques like positron emission tomography (PET) to improve the visualization of tumors and other abnormalities.
Used in Radiopharmaceuticals:
In the radiopharmaceutical industry, 1,4,7-triazacyclononane-N,N',N''-triacetic acid is used as a chelating agent for [improving the stability and biodistribution of radiolabeled compounds]. NOTA can be used to attach radioactive isotopes to targeting molecules, such as peptides or antibodies, to create radiopharmaceuticals that can be used for both diagnostic and therapeutic purposes in nuclear medicine.
Used in Drug Delivery Systems:
1,4,7-triazacyclononane-N,N',N''-triacetic acid is used as a chelating agent for [enhancing the targeting and delivery of therapeutic agents] in drug delivery systems. NOTA can be used to attach metal-based drugs or imaging agents to targeting molecules, improving their specificity and reducing off-target effects.
Used in Chemical Synthesis:
In the chemical synthesis industry, 1,4,7-triazacyclononane-N,N',N''-triacetic acid is used as a chelating agent for [facilitating the synthesis of metal complexes and coordination compounds]. NOTA can be used to stabilize metal ions during chemical reactions, making it easier to synthesize complex metal-containing compounds with specific properties and applications.
Check Digit Verification of cas no
The CAS Registry Mumber 56491-86-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 5,6,4,9 and 1 respectively; the second part has 2 digits, 8 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 56491-86:
(7*5)+(6*6)+(5*4)+(4*9)+(3*1)+(2*8)+(1*6)=152
152 % 10 = 2
So 56491-86-2 is a valid CAS Registry Number.
